Ah, Ok. Understand. I wasn't thinking it was a nursing home, which is very different than Assisted Living. In my in-laws Assisted Living place, they have an apartment, but go to the dining room for all their meals and the staff gives them their medications and there is a pub and regular entertainment. There is no ownership/equity, however...just straight rental payments. I was not aware that there were places where residents could have an equity participation.
I learned something new today. Thanks! |

Sanbornton waterfront. Tax assessment went up 112%, just over $2M now. Taxes went from $20K to $26K a year. Filed an abatement with solid basis of six larger properties and more frontage, denied!
We have 3 seasonal camps with an apartment over a garage on 2 acres with 175' of frontage all built between 1950 and 1974. Their basis is market value. All dwellings are grandfathered so we can tear down and rebuild with year-round homes or sell the property with the same intent, so getting taxed on what we could do! |

Entry to one of these communities is income-based. You can buy a cottage with an HOA, or you can rent an apartment. I consider the initial investment as long-term care insurance. No matter what happens you are taken care of until passed. They use any income you have such as annuity, pensions, etc as well as your social security as factors for monthly rent. They even used Medicare and any supplement you may have to pay for medical costs. So the initial investment varies among individuals. When you pass, if you have extra money in savings and annuities, they will be passed to your heirs.
You need to check it out and not base your thinking on hearsay. I can live in my condo off campus should I sign up. If I need assisted living or nursing care. I'm covered. I also enjoy all the benefits of the community such as social events, gym, dining/cafe et al. I enjoy at-home care if needed. It's worth looking into in your late years.
